Understanding Skill-Based Betting in Esports

Traditional online gambling has often relied on chance-based outcomes—roulette, slot machines, or lottery draws—where odds are dictated by randomness. In contrast, skill-based betting leverages players‘ and bettors‘ expertise, analyzing in-game strategies, individual performance metrics, and tournament data to inform wagering decisions.

Implications for Players and Industry Stakeholders

„Skill-based betting platforms are not just about wagering; they are about enhancing the player ecosystem, incentivizing higher skill levels, and creating a more interconnected competitive environment.“ – Industry Analyst, Esports Insider

With credible sources emphasizing the importance of skill-based mechanisms, stakeholders—including game developers, betting operators, and regulatory agencies—are reevaluating their frameworks. The goal is to ensure fairness, transparency, and responsible gambling within an increasingly sophisticated digital landscape.

  • For players: Opportunity to monetize gameplay skills and participate in regulated markets.
  • For developers: Revenue diversification through licensing and partnership models tied to betting platforms.
  • For regulators: Necessity to establish clear legal standards that balance innovation with consumer protection.
